Tottenham have announced that Moore has signed a new long-term contract with the club on the day of his 18th birthday. The winger is currently on loan at Rangers, and has now extended his deal in north London.

The teenager joined the club at the age of seven, and has progressed through the youth ranks at the club. He has already made 21 first-team appearances for the club, and scored his first goal in a Europa League clash with Elfsborg in the group stages, as Spurs went on to win the competition.

Moore has yet to make his debut for Rangers, but will hope to make a serious impression in the Scottish top-flight. He is also an England Under-19 international, with nine caps and one international goal.
